NOVEC1230

The NOVEC1230 systems of fire suppression are liquids that are used for a variety of firefighting needs. These extinguishers are extremely efficient at absorbing the heat created by an incendie and stopping it in its tracks. They are able to contain a wide range of Class A, B, C, and E incendiaries, reducing the damage and the time it takes to put out the fire.

The Novec 1230 is particularly useful for hazardous environments, where water or other extinguishers can cause irreparable damage. Novec 1230 is non-conducting and chemically inert, helping preserve the valuables inside buildings.
